Is fertilizer a noun

Yes, the word 'fertilizer' is a noun; a word for a natural or chemical substance that is added to soil to supply one or more plant nutrients essential to the growth of plants; a word for a thing.

What is the noun form of fertilize?

The noun forms for the verb to fertilize are fertilizer, fertilization, and the gerund, fertilizing.


What is 'tree fertilizer' in French?

'Engrais pour arbres' or 'Fertilisant pour arbres'may be French equivalents of 'tree fertilizer'.The masculine noun 'engrais' means 'manure, fertilizer'. Its singular definite article is 'l'* ['the'], and its singular indefinite article 'un' ['a, one']. The masculine noun 'fertilisant' means 'fertilizer'. The preposition 'pour' means 'for'. The masculine noun 'arbres' means 'trees'. Its plural definite article is 'les', and its plural indefinite article 'des' ['some'].All together, they respectively are pronounced 'aw-greh poo-rahrb' and 'fehr-tee-lee-zaw poo-rahrb'.*The masculine singular definite article actually is 'le'. But the vowel 'e' drops before a noun that begins with a vowel. The temporary nature of that drop is indicated by an apostrophe: 'l'engrais'.


What is 'chemical fertilizer' in French?

'Engrais chimique' is a French equivalent of 'chemical fertilizer.The masculine noun 'engrais' means 'fertilizer, manure'. The masculine/feminine adjective 'chimique' means 'chemical'. Together, they're pronounced 'awn-greh shee-meek'.

What is 'shrub fertilizer' in French?

'Engrais pour arbustes' is a French equivalent of 'shrub fertilizer'.The masculine noun 'engrais' means 'fertilizer'. Its singular definite article is 'l'* ['the'], and its singular indefinite article 'un' ['a, one']. The preposition 'pour' means 'for'. The masculine noun 'arbustes'means 'shrubs'. Its plural definite article is 'les'['the'], and its plural indefinite article 'des'['some'].All together, they're pronounced 'aw-greh poo-rahr-boost'.*The masculine singular definite article actually is 'le'. But the vowel 'e' drops before a noun that begins with a vowel. The temporary nature of that drop is indicated by an apostrophe: 'l'engrais'.
